Hummer:面向NVMe闪存设备的对象存储系统  

Hummer:an OSD for NVMe-Based Object Storage

在线阅读下载全文

作  者:李思阳 刘粉林[1] LI Siyang;LIU Fenlin(Information Engineering University, Zhengzhou 450001, China)

机构地区:[1]信息工程大学,河南郑州450001

出  处:《信息工程大学学报》2019年第4期421-426,共6页Journal of Information Engineering University

基  金:国家自然科学基金资助项目(61772300)。

摘  要:基于NVMe的高速闪存由于多层次的抽象和语义限制,无法在分布式文件系统中充分发挥硬件性能。提出一种高效的对象存储Hummer改善基于闪存分布式文件系统的写入性能。对于数据写入,通过一种细粒度的I/O管理,降低了多层次的软件开销;对于元数据更新,使用键值数据库和更细粒度的元数据单元使其更适合NVMe的访问。测试结果表明,相对于当前的BlueStore对象存储设备,Hummer能够在单个节点下能够提供2.75倍以上的带宽。在5个节点的分布式环境下,能够发挥闪存66%以上的性能,比目前性能最好的Lustre文件系统提高了30%。NVMe-based high-speed flash memory cannot fully exploit hardware performance in distributed file systems due to multi-level abstraction and semantic limitations.This paper proposes an efficient object storage Hummer to improve the write performance of a flash-based distributed file system.For data writes,multi-level software overhead is reduced through a fine-grained I/O management;for metadata updates,key-value databases and finer-grained metadata units are used to make them more suitable for NVMe access.Test results show that Hummer can provide more than 2.75 times the bandwidth of a single node compared to the current BlueStore object storage device.In a distributed environment of 5 nodes,it can achieve more than 66%performance of flash memory,which is 30%higher than the best performance Lustre file system.

关 键 词:对象存储 高速闪存 分布式文件系统 

分 类 号:TP391[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象